Introduction

India’s workforce is shifting rapidly as organizations embrace automation, analytics, and intelligent systems. Building the right skill for AI/ML jobs helps students stay competitive and job-ready. These future skills prepare learners for evolving industries, emerging job roles, and global technology demands.

AI and ML careers require more than coding knowledge. India needs talent with strong data understanding, problem-solving abilities, and practical technology exposure. Learning the right tools, techniques, and digital behaviors early ensures students build skills that remain valuable for years.

Why India Needs Future-Ready AI/ML Talent

India’s digital economy is expanding across healthcare, finance, manufacturing, education, and agriculture. Companies seek professionals trained with the right skill for AI/ML jobs to innovate, automate processes, and build scalable solutions. Without future-ready skills, students risk falling behind global competition and local industry demands.

AI and ML adoption is accelerating due to cloud services, digital transformation, and government-backed innovation. Students trained in modern tools, analytics platforms, and emerging technologies can secure opportunities across startups, large enterprises, and international companies hiring remotely.

Core Skills India Needs for AI/ML Careers

1. Strong Fundamentals in Mathematics and Statistics

Mathematics forms the backbone of every ML algorithm. Students who understand probability, linear algebra, and optimization can apply concepts easily in real-world models. This builds analytical strength, enabling learners to design intelligent systems with accuracy and confidence across diverse applications.

2. Programming Skills in Python and ML Libraries

Python is essential for AI and ML development. Libraries like NumPy, Pandas, Scikit-learn, and TensorFlow simplify model building. Students mastering these tools gain practical implementation abilities, helping them turn theoretical knowledge into functional ML solutions that industries genuinely value.

3. Data Analysis and Data Cleaning Capabilities

AI and ML depend on high-quality data. Students must learn how to clean, visualize, and prepare datasets effectively. This skill improves algorithm performance and strengthens decision-making while ensuring ML models operate reliably across varied industry datasets and project requirements.

4. Understanding Deep Learning and Neural Networks

Deep learning drives breakthroughs in speech, vision, and autonomous systems. Learning neural network architectures helps students build advanced applications. These skills prepare them for innovative roles involving imaging, NLP, automation, and intelligent interfaces shaping India’s tech landscape today.

5. Knowledge of Cloud Platforms and Deployment Tools

Industry projects require deploying ML models on cloud platforms like AWS, Azure, or Google Cloud. Students must learn cloud workflows, containerization, and MLOps practices. This ensures their models scale effectively and solve real business problems beyond classroom experiments or local environments.

6. Mastery of Generative AI and Prompt Engineering

Generative AI transforms content, design, automation, and analytics. Students learning prompt engineering and GenAI tools gain an immediate advantage. This future skill improves creativity, productivity, and problem-solving while aligning with India’s rising need for multi-disciplinary AI capabilities.

7. Domain Knowledge in High-Growth Sectors

AI/ML jobs now require contextual understanding. Students learning domain skills in finance, healthcare, retail, or logistics build smarter models. This helps them design solutions that directly fit industry challenges, increasing employability and making their skills highly market-relevant.

Essential Skill for AI/ML Jobs Students Should Build Now

Hands-On Project Development

Real-world projects help students apply concepts practically. Working on prediction systems, chatbots, image classifiers, or recommendation engines develops confidence and portfolio strength. Each project strengthens employer trust by showing measurable capability in replicating industry-ready solutions.

AI Ethics and Responsible Innovation

India needs professionals who understand fairness, transparency, and responsible AI. Students learning these principles contribute to ethical technology development. This skill helps prevent bias and ensures ML models respect societal values while maintaining accuracy and long-term reliability.

Critical Thinking and Analytical Problem-Solving

AI/ML roles require logical reasoning and creative solutions. Students with strong analytical skills diagnose issues, refine models, and optimize outcomes effectively. This mindset helps them excel in interviews and real-world applications where challenges demand structured and innovative responses.

Collaboration and Communication Skills

AI/ML work often involves teams. Students who communicate insights clearly and collaborate well become more valuable. They can explain complex results, share model outcomes, and discuss challenges confidently across cross-functional teams in technical or non-technical environments.

Learning Path to Build High-Demand AI/ML Skills

1. Start with Foundations: Math, Python, and Analytics

Students must begin with core foundations. These early skills build confidence and enable deeper understanding later. Learning basics consistently helps ensure students handle advanced AI concepts comfortably and apply them efficiently in practical environments.

2. Add Machine Learning and Deep Learning Concepts

After basics, learners should explore supervised and unsupervised learning methods. Understanding neural networks, CNNs, and RNNs opens opportunities for innovative applications. These steps transform academic learning into applied technical capability for real-world roles.

3. Gain Experience Through Projects and Hackathons

Participating in hackathons builds exposure to challenging problems and team-based solutions. Real project experience helps students understand actual industry workflows, strengthening both portfolios and problem-solving talent valued in AI/ML hiring pipelines.

4. Earn Digital Certifications and AI Credentials

Online platforms offer certifications aligned with global job roles. These skill for AI/ML jobs credentials prove expertise and add credibility. Students gain structured guidance, practical assignments, and recognition that improves job prospects across India and global markets.

5. Learn Deployment and Real-World Implementation

AI models need deployment through APIs, cloud tools, or MLOps workflows. Students mastering deployment build end-to-end capabilities, making them stronger candidates for roles requiring both technical modeling and systems integration knowledge.

Industries in India Hiring AI/ML Talent

Technology and IT Services

India’s IT sector leads AI adoption. Companies need skilled professionals to build intelligent systems, automation frameworks, and data-driven solutions that support global clients and enterprise transformation across various business sectors in the digital economy.

Healthcare and Diagnostics

AI enhances early diagnosis, medical imaging, and patient monitoring. Students applying ML in healthcare gain opportunities to work on life-changing innovations, contributing to more accurate clinical systems and improved public health solutions across India.

Finance, Banking, and FinTech

AI supports fraud detection, credit scoring, risk analysis, and algorithmic trading. Students with financial analytics and ML skills become high-value candidates for modern banking and data-driven decision systems shaping India's digital finance ecosystem.

E-commerce and Retail

AI personalizes recommendations, analyzes consumer behavior, and automates logistics. Students with these capabilities join fast-growing digital commerce teams that rely heavily on data-driven products and intelligent customer engagement models.
